What is a CVV on a debit card?

Debit card security code: what is and how it works (1)

At this point, it is effortless to get sensitive information from someone else's debit card. For example, there are a lot of video cameras in stores that record visitors during each transaction. It is the main reason the code is often placed on the back of the card, thus increasing security. The card verification value is frequently requested for each online payment when the card is not physically taken from the cardholder, and it is not possible to ask for the debit card PIN.

Many debit cards today have a unique code built in, similar to what you may see on a credit card. Most often, it has three or four digits. This digital code is separate from the card number and confirms that the person who provides it for payment is a physical cardholder - he is holding the card right now. It is significant for online or telephone purchases where the buyer cannot provide his signature as authorisation to use the card.

How does the security code work?

A card security code is often used for virtual or telephone transactions to provide an optimal level of security. This code exists because every buyer must have the plastics in hand to provide the security code.

A debit card security code is requested for a variety of activities:

  • purchases in online stores
  • transferring funds to an e-wallet
  • online transfers
  • financial operations are performed via the call centre

To avoid becoming a victim of fraudulent schemes, don't give your security code to strangers or enter this number on unverified sites. It is difficult to challenge the transaction after the money is transferred directly to the debit card holder.

The debit card security code has certain limitations:

  • While merchants cannot store the security code, they are not required to request it for every transaction. As a result, it can provoke fraudulent schemes from those who have obtained the card number and expiration date.
  • A cardholder is not protected from phishing scams when a client is tricked into immediately giving out confidential debit card information with a security code on a fraudulent website. As a result, personal data is stolen to make payments by phone or on the Internet until the card owner himself freezes it at the bank.
  • Cardholders often can't set up regular debit card payments if the merchant asks for a security code every time. But in this situation, the bank customer can set up a standard price directly from the bank account.

Although the debit card security code increases the card's security, it does not mean it eliminates the risk for the holder. To protect yourself as much as possible, you should not give your debit card information to strangers. You should immediately contact the bank if it is lost or if you notice any inaccuracies in the payments.

Where is the security code on debit/credit cards?

Debit card security code: what is and how it works (2)

The debit card security code is usually found on the back of the card to the left of the signature line of the cardholder. This code does not look like a card number - the CVV is not embossed on the surface but printed in small black numbers. In addition, some debit cards may have a security code on the front side just below the card number on the right.

Is a CVV number the same as a debit card number?

The CSC (card security code) looks nothing like the card number. Often the number is written on the front side and has 15-16 digits. Debit cards also use a unique PIN code or identification verification code, consisting of 4 numbers that a cardholder can create at their discretion. The PIN code is not applied to the surface of the card. It should be entered on the keypad when withdrawing cash from an ATM or paying for in-store purchases using a terminal. It is unnecessary to tell someone your PIN code, and you do not need to write it down on the card. Presented security codes (PIN code and debit card security code) allow you to minimise the possibility of debit card fraud.

What are the security benefits?

Debit card security code: what is and how it works (3)

Your unique 3-digit debit card security code will not be saved in any database after authorising the transaction. With this security measure, you can assure your customers that the card number will not be misused, even if fraudsters hack the merchant's payment system. Additionally, the card security code is not included in the information printed on the magnetic strip. Therefore, a person who gets the number and expiration date can hardly use the data provided to make any payment.

To understand more about how it works, here's a practical example:

Allison bought a new bag for her sister and found a suitable model online at a branded virtual store. She opens the checkout form, where she has to enter her personal information, debit card number, and expiration date. Also, in the last field, it is required to enter a unique security code written in small print on the back of the physical card. Once this information is entered, the transaction is processed, and the new bag is sent to Allison.

Suppose the accessory retailer's online store is hacked in the future. In that case, Alison's bank account will not be affected because the security code is never stored in the retailer's database and cannot be given to third parties who might use it for unauthorised purposes.

How does the CVV code work? ›

A CVV is used to verify payments online and over the phone, which provides a layer of protection against identity theft. A PIN is used in person to authorize account access at an ATM or during an in-store transaction. CVV numbers are generated by the card issuer and printed onto the card, so you can't change them.

What does a card security code do? ›

A credit card security code is a three- or four-digit number designed to prevent fraudulent transactions. You might hear this code referred to as the Card Verification Value (CVV). Other common names for it include Card Security Code (CSC), Card Verification Code (CVC or CVC2) and Card Identification Number (CID).

What happens if you enter the wrong security code? ›

If you enter the CVV code incorrectly, the bank will decline the transaction. This is because if the CVV is entered incorrectly, it may indicate that the card is being used fraudulently, so the transaction will be rejected as a precaution.

Can I get my money back if someone used my debit card? ›

If you notify your bank or credit union within two business days of discovering the loss or theft of the card, the bank or credit union can't hold you responsible for more than the amount of any unauthorized transactions or $50, whichever is less.
